The honors year in science is an esteemed additional year of undergraduate study that students can pursue after completing their degree. This program offers a distinctive chance to develop research skills and apply theoretical knowledge gained during undergraduate studies. A mathematics honors qualification is highly valued both in academic circles and various industries that prize analytical thinking. Deepen your expertise by undertaking a dedicated Honors year in your chosen field, open to those who have finished their initial studies in the relevant discipline.

Honors research can be conducted across all scientific disciplines, allowing students to create a customized research plan with guidance from supervisors. Projects may span multiple scientific fields (such as combining mathematics and biology) and could require specialized coursework or technical training for specific equipment.

For aspiring physics researchers, an honors degree serves as the foundational requirement and is essential for postgraduate studies. Physics honors students enjoy advanced coursework options while gaining crucial research experience under faculty supervision, often resulting in publishable work. The University of Sydney's School of Physics stands as Australia's premier physics department, boasting exceptional faculty and students engaged in cutting-edge research across diverse fields - from nanoscale phenomena to galactic structures, utilizing everything from supercomputers to international observatories.

Honors students become integral members of active research groups, receiving office space and access to the School's comprehensive resources including advanced computing systems, specialized software, and research equipment. This experience culminates in producing a substantial thesis or research report. While an honors degree is ideal for research-focused careers, a standard degree still opens doors to various physics-related professions. The School's vibrant academic community includes numerous faculty members and over 100 postgraduate researchers, providing an enriching environment for honors candidates who receive full access to the institution's cutting-edge facilities throughout their research year.

Qualification Requirements

To qualify for admission to the Bachelor of Science (Honours), you must



have qualified for or be a graduate with a Bachelor of Science degree or equivalent from the University of Sydney or equivalent qualification from another tertiary institution,
have completed a relevant major (i.e. minimum of 24 credit points of 3000-level units of study) relating to the intended Honours discipline,
have achieved a Weighted Average Mark (WAM) of at least 65.00 or have a credit average (65.00) in 48 credit points of relevant* 2000-level and 3000-level units of study, and
satisfy any additional criteria set by the relevant Head of School or Discipline.
IELTS - A minimum result of 6.5 overall and a minimum result of 6.0 in each band
TOEFL IBT - A minimum result of 85 overall including a minimum result of 17 in Reading, Listening and Speaking and 19 in Writing
